Bugs
====

:program:`ceph-detect-init` is used by :program:`ceph-disk` to figure out the init system to manage the mount directory of an OSD. But only following combinations are fully tested:

- `upstart` on `Ubuntu 14.04`
- `systemd` on `Ubuntu 15.04` and up
- `systemd` on `Debian 8` and up
- `systemd` on `RHEL/CentOS 7` and up
- `systemd` on `Fedora 22` and up

22 changes: 11 additions & 11 deletions src/ceph-detect-init/ceph_detect_init/debian/__init__.py
@@ -1,3 +1,6 @@
import os
import subprocess

distro = None
release = None
codename = None
Expand All @@ -8,14 +11,11 @@ def choose_init():
Returns the name of a init system (upstart, sysvinit ...).
"""
assert(distro and codename)
if distro.lower() in ('ubuntu', 'linuxmint'):
if codename >= 'vivid':
return 'systemd'
else:
return 'upstart'
if distro.lower() == 'debian':
if codename in ('squeeze', 'wheezy'):
return 'sysvinit'
else:
return 'systemd'
# yes, this is heuristics
if os.path.isdir('/run/systemd/system'):
return 'systemd'
if not subprocess.call('. /lib/lsb/init-functions ; init_is_upstart',
shell=True):
return 'upstart'
if os.path.isfile('/sbin/init') and not os.path.islink('/sbin/init'):
return 'sysvinit'
